SUMMARY:FILM: Everybody to Kenmure Street
DESCRIPTION:Glasgow residents abandon their daily routines to gather on Kenmure Street after learning authorities plan to deport their neighbours\, sparking an impromptu grassroots movement. \n7.8IMDB \n★★★★ “community triumphs in inspiring retelling of 2021 Glasgow protest. Emma Thompson voices the anonymous ‘Van Man’ in a documentary about local people standing their ground against heavy-handed immigration enforcement.” The Guardian \nIn May 2021\, a UK Home Office dawn raid triggers one of the most spontaneous and successful acts of civil resistance in recent memory. In Pollokshields\, Scotland’s most diverse neighbourhood\, hundreds of residents rush to the streets to stop the deportation of their neighbours. \nWinner: Sundance World Cinema Documentary Special Jury Award for Civil Resistance\nNeighbours and activists rush to surround an immigration van detaining two residents in Scotland’s most diverse community. Everybody to Kenmure Street is an intense\, ground-level\, and ultimately joyous account of the standoff with the police and the UK Home Office.
